What can I expect from the weather when I travel to Quetzaltenango?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ially when you are planning a longer stay in Quetzaltenango. The hottest months are usually March and April with an average temp of 61°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 60°F. The rainiest months in Quetzaltenango are June, September, May, and August, with each month seeing an average of 19 inches of rainfall.
What are the must-see places to visit in Quetzaltenango?
Family-friendly attractions include Museum of Natural History and Los Altos Railroad Museum, whereas Quetzaltenango Central Park and Santa Maria Volcano are a couple of great spots to enjoy the outdoors. Other places in town to visit include La Democracia Market and Monumento a la Marimba.
What's the best way to get to and around Quetzaltenango?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can make your trip smoother when you get to your destination. Fly into Quetzaltenango (AAZ-Los Altos), which is located 2 mi (3.2 km) from the heart of the city. You can also search for flights into Retalhuleu (RER), which is 24.4 mi (39.3 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
